Transaction 37dd815808bffe321302a5536f75fa3f6712d1382a81cbab74c2c77594014ba4
1 Input
1 Output
-
37dd815808bffe321302a5536f75fa3f6712d1382a81cbab74c2c77594014ba4:0
- value
- 3028280
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 477daf37cde7665d5b9e17b827260a1edd90f17a OP_EQUAL
- address
- 38D2TsXswR6KcDVzuxKMGX3gqm3isgxpeF